National rodeo comes to fairgrounds for barrel racing
Sept. 28, 2011 — The Lassen County Fairgrounds will play host to a national barrel racing competition featuring members of the Women’s Professional Rodeo Association (WPRA).
The event is scheduled to be held at 11:30 a.m., Saturday, Oct. 1, through Sunday, Oct. 2, with practice for the riders to be held at 9 a.m.
The first annual Susanville, Calif., Fall Flurry Barrel Race is presented by KHC Ranch Productions and is a national finals rodeo, one of 15 in the nation.The American West 4D committee sanctions the national WPRA competition.
There will be stalls, RV hookups and free overnight dry camping available, as well as discounted room rates at the Diamond Mountain Casino and Hotel. A concession stand will be open both days.
Riders will receive cash prizes with 75 percent of the money raised going toward prizes.
